What type of rental buildings are in Cheney, Lincoln, NE?

In Cheney, 26% of the residents are renting compared to 74% owning a home, according to data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Large-scale apartment buildings with more than 50 units represent 17% of Cheney's rentals, 72% are small-scale complexes with under 50 units, and 10% are single-family rentals.

In total, Cheney, Lincoln, NE has 287 residents, 151 women and 136 men, per U.S. Census recent estimates. Statistics show that the median age of Cheney’s population is 40.9.

There is a total of 111 households in Cheney, Lincoln, NE. Of these, 36 have children and 75 are without children. Per Census Bureau’s most current estimates, 74 family households and 37 non-family households live in this area. The size of a household in Cheney is 2.58 people, on average. The median household annual income in Cheney equals $113,910, and the monthly housing costs equal $1,698.

Cheney, Lincoln, NE education statistics

According to data from the U.S. Census Bureau, 2% of the population in Cheney, Lincoln, NE have no high school education, 16% went to high-school, and 14% have partially completed college. Moreover, 11% of the population hold an Associate Degree, 32% hold a Bachelor Degree, and 24% hold a Graduate Degree.
